This was the theme of today's episode... "Why not me?!" Candice Quinn, Founder of MANISAFE London, believes in herself, her product as well as all the other women out there who have a dream. She quotes, "YOU, are your only limit," and trust me, she is pushing the limits world wide with her grit, passion, service to the health industry, and women's beauty. Manisafe offers a collection of stylish and award-winning UV protective manicure and sunblock gloves, changing the way women care for the health of their hands. Candice is native to Vancouver and mom of 2. She took a leap for love a decade ago and is now living across the pond in London with her young family, so she is no stranger to challenging the status quo, both personally and professionally. When she moved to London in 2012, she was introduced to gel manicures and it was love at first gloss! From boardroom meetings to motherhood, gel nails were the one thing that made her feel put together. When she learned UV & LED lamps emit UV rays, Candice dug into the scientific research and learned that they can cause premature ageing and in rare cases skin cancer with repeated use. Candice was shocked this information was not easily available for women to make informed choices about their skin health. Candice felt a duty of care to educate women on this potential health risk and provide a solution, and the birth of MANISAFE began. Since launching in April 2021, MANISAFE has won a global beauty award, been featured in well-being and beauty magazines, and become a loved product by dermatologists, models and skin care influencers, as well as selling in 7 countries including Canada! MANISAFE UPF50+ gloves give women a stylish, effective and mess free alternative to SPF to keep their hands youthful for longer in the nail salon but also when driving and during outdoor activities. Cayley Benjamin is a mom, coach and facilitator that values kindness, candour and vulnerability, and she's on a mission to lift up this generation of mothers and to forge a new path of motherhood for ourselves and future generations. After 14 years as a personal and leadership development coach and facilitator in the corporate world, she now educates and supports moms on the concept of matrescence (the development process of becoming a mother) and the social norms of motherhood. Her work is informed by her ongoing studies with both Dr. Aurelie Athan, the world's leading researcher on matrescence, and Dr. Sophie Brock, a leading Motherhood Studies Sociologist. "Becoming a mother myself had me see that while there are thousands of books and courses on parenting, almost all of them focus on the child's well-being, not the mother's. At the heart of my coaching and programs is the experience of a mother: how she's feeling, grieving, transitioning, enjoying, growing." Are you regular? As women and moms, we have all been asked "the question" and if you're like us, the answer is clear as mud. That's why today's conversation with Allison was so great because she answers all those questions that really no one wants to admit to asking... and she offers a ton of great info on what it means to have normal menstrual wellness and how that leads to better overall health and wellness. Allison is a Fertility Awareness and Sexual Health Educator trained as a Holistic Reproductive Health Practitioner and with a Masters degree in sex education. She teaches people to chart their menstrual cycles for natural birth control (over 99% effective), pregnancy planning, and managing hormonal health issues naturally. She helps people reclaim healthy cycles and busts the taboos around period talk. Today's episode is informative and real. Period.
